How they compare

Kazakhstan currently reports 42,772 against 39,154 in Panama, a difference of 3,618.

That makes Kazakhstan's figure about 1.1 times Panama's.

Across all 35 years both countries report, Kazakhstan has been ahead every year.

Kazakhstan ranks 98th and Panama ranks 101st of 188 countries.

Kazakhstan has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.
